Idolatry Quote by Mike Donehey
“Anything that I want, I must also be ok with not having, otherwise it's idolatry.”
About This Quote
Source Song: “I’m Not a Man” by Mike Donehey, 2015
Desiring something without accepting its possible absence becomes idolatry.
In simple terms: Wanting without acceptance is idolatry.
Accept limits to avoid idolizing desire.
